Statement : "The government has decided to provide
free internet in rural areas." Assumptions : I. Internet access can help improve education and opportunities in rural areas. II. People in rural areas may use the internet for productive purposes. A statement is given, followed by two assumptions I and II. You have to consider the statement and two assumptions and decide which of the assumption(s) is/are implicit.Solution
Assumption I is directly implicit, as the government's decision suggests they believe internet access can improve education and opportunities in rural areas. Assumption II is also directly implicit, as providing free internet implies the expectation that people in rural areas may use it for productive purposes.
